## Building Access — Spares Room (Hullbrook Annex)

Contractors: the spare hardware room is down the east corridor on the ground floor, third door on the left. Sign in at the front desk first and grab a visitor lanyard. Anything you take out, jot it in the blue logbook — yes, even the little stuff. The door self-locks, so don't wedge it. To get in, punch in the code below.

staff pass of hagug-taguf = bdg-HJ-9

The reduction falls primarily on broad-reach campaigns for the Silverbrook line, where attributable returns have weakened for three consecutive quarters. Retention and channel-partner programs are preserved in full. Savings will be redirected to product development at the Carwick studio. We have reviewed the staffing implications carefully; no layoffs are anticipated. Strategic context follows in the confidential note below.

board note of yageg-yadug: The northern region missed its Framir quota by 13.1 percent last quarter. Lamathek Freight plans to raise the Quenael list price by 30.2 percent in March. The pricing group signed off on a budget of $133.5 million for Project Novok. The renewal with Gilethek Foods closes at $60.0 million a year, 2.7 percent above the last contract.

Ticket: Report exports ignore account timezone

Exports from the Larkspan reporting module stamp rows in UTC regardless of the account's configured zone. Repro: set account to a +05:30 zone, export daily summary, observe boundaries split at midnight UTC. Fix converts at query time using the account offset and covers DST edges. Reviewer: check the boundary tests in export_windows. Fixed build is identified by the following token.

pipeline stamp: htk31_1c7ec759e2e58660c08c1553b5dcac3